   Building Questions

Who builds your models? 
We do! Since 1959, building tall model ships has been our passion. We are model-ship experts and feel this shows in the quality of our models. To learn more about us, click here.

How are your models constructed?
A majority of our models are built using the plank-on-frame or plank-on-bulkhead construction method. This is a painstaking process, taking hundreds of hours, in which each individual plank is added to the hull one at a time. Our models are not constructed from pre-made, pre-measured, mass-marketed, mass-produced model kits. To learn more about how we build our models – Click Here

What woods do you use to build the models?
We use only the highest-quality woods available such as cherry, birch, maple, blackwood, white lotus, walnut, rosewood, teak, yellow siris, light ebony and others.

Q. Your website states these are not kits. Does that mean you create every piece of the ship yourselves?
Essentially all of the pieces of the model are made by us (figureheads, stern details, planks, sails, etc). Pieces that are too time consuming or expensive to create ourselves, we purchase in bulk such as the brass cannons, blocks, deadeyes and other parts we need large quantities of.

   Model Questions

Will I receive my model fully assembled?
Yes! There is absolutely no assembly required. 

What is the difference between High, Superior and Museum quality?
The main difference is the time and quality level of the model. High quality models are typically merchant and exploration vessels, Superior are typically warships from the Age of Sail and Museum quality take up to 1000 man hours to build. For more information please read our shoppers guide.

Why do some of your models, such as the HMS Victory Limited Edition, have a metal plated hull?
We metal plate the hulls to make our models as authentic as possible. Starting in 1780, ships had the underwater portion of the hull plated metal to prevent the Teredo worm from damaging the hull.

In the model description, it shows the scale such as the HMS Victory 1:108 scale. What does this mean?
The scale is a ratio of how large or how small the ship model is relative to the real ship. The real HMS Victory is 108 times larger than our model, hence the 1:108 scale.

   Owners Questions

How easy it is to unpack/uncrate my model ship?
While our packaging is optimal for shipping, it is very easy to unpack. Simply remove the two front wood supports on the crate, undo the bungie straps holding down the model and then slide the model out of the crate.

How do I assemble my display case?
Slide the glass/plexi-glass into the frame and screw the case together. No glue or caulking is needed.

What is the best way to care for my model once I receive it?
We recommend a display case to protect your model from dirt or damage. Over time, the sails will become soiled and they will not be able to be cleaned, unless the ship is re-rigged. To clean off the deck, we recommend carefully using a can of compressed air to blow away dust particles
